39 dIgTl (dIgITal) STaTuS

This menu allows you to view the status of each of the digital outputs.

note: The status of relays 1 and 2 can be viewed in run mode by pressing the Arrow keys to toggle between
gross weight, net weight, total weight, and relay status displays. Follow this procedure to view the digital output
status:

1. If the SVS2000 is in Run Mode, press the ‘3’ Key, ‘9’ Key, and Enter Key to access the menu tree. The

display shows:

39 DIgTL STATuS

2. Press the enter key to access this menu. The display looks like this:

DIg:1*2*3 4 5 6*

An asterisk indicates that the digital output is energized. In the example screen shown, digital outputs 1,
2, and 6 are energized.

3. When done viewing the digital output status display, press the enter key. The display returns to:

39 DIgTL STATuS

4. Press an Arrow Key to scroll to another menu or press the Gross or net Key to return to Run Mode.

SeTpoInT TeST

This menu allows you to turn the setpoints on and off for test purposes. Setpoint Test is at the same level as
menus 31 through 39, but does not have a menu number. Follow this procedure to test the setpoints:

cauTIon: Manually acTIvaTIng SeTpoInTS May cauSe daMage IF conTrol equIpMenT
IS connecTed. dISconnecT conTrol equIpMenT BeFore proceedIng.

1. If the SVS2000 is in Run Mode, press the ‘3’ Key, ‘9’ Key, and Enter Key to access the menu tree. The

display shows:

39 DIgTL STATuS

2. Press the up Arrow key to proceed to the next menu. The display shows:

SETPOInT TEST

3. Press the enter key to access this menu. The display shows:

SeLeCT reLAy #1

If the displayed menu does not have the desired setpoint, press the Up Arrow Key until the display
shows the desired setpoint.

4. Press the enter key to select the setpoint. The display scrolls this message: note: Test changes setpoint

control from auto to manual. Press Enter to continue test. If you press any key other than the enter Key,
the SVS2000 returns to the Setpoint Test display. If you press the Enter Key, the SVS2000 proceeds to
the testing function. The display looks like one of the following:

reLAy #X: OFF

DIgITAL #X: OFF
